自定义软件开发入门怎么开始进行个性化软件开发?

时间:2025-12-06 分类:电脑软件

定制化软件开发因其能够精准满足企业和用户的特定需求而备受青睐。随着科技的迅速发展,市场对个性化软件解决方案的需求逐渐增加。无论是刚刚起步的小型企业,还是寻求转型的大型企业,都希望通过个性化软件来提升工作效率、减少运营成本、优化用户体验。如何才能顺利开展个性化软件的开发工作?本文将带您深入探讨个性化软件开发的基本步骤与注意事项,帮助您顺利踏上这一旅程。

自定义软件开发入门怎么开始进行个性化软件开发?

明确需求是个性化软件开发的第一步。企业在进行定制化开发之前,必须仔细分析自身的业务流程,识别具体的需求。这包括了解现有系统的不足之处,以及期望新系统能够解决哪些问题。通过与团队成员沟通,收集他们的建议和意见,可以确保需求信息的全面性和准确性。

选择合适的开发方式至关重要。根据需求的复杂程度和项目的规模,可以选择不同的开发模式,例如敏捷开发、瀑布模型等。敏捷开发适合于需求变化频繁的项目,而瀑布模型则更适合需求相对明确的情况。根据实际情况选择合适的开发方式,将有助于项目的顺利进行。

在确定需求与开发方式后,接下来是技术选型。不同的软件开发工具和技术栈会在开发效率、性能、维护性等方面存在差异。开发团队需对市场上主流的技术框架与工具进行评估,选择最适合项目需求的解决方案。还要考虑团队的技术熟悉程度与后期维护的便利性,以确保软件的可持续发展。

测试与反馈是个性化软件开发过程中不可忽视的环节。在开发完成后,应进行全面的测试,包括功能测试、性能测试和安全测试等。测试能够帮助发现潜在的问题,减少后期维护的成本。可以通过用户反馈获取真实的使用体验,以便在后续版本中进行优化。

个性化软件开发不仅是一个技术过程,更是一个与企业战略相结合的系统工程。在整个开发过程中,企业需要保持灵活性,定期评估项目进展,及时调整策略。通过有效的沟通与协作,确保最终交付的产品真正满足企业的需要,最大化其价值。